About

Liwen Lv is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Polymers and Plastics. According to data from OpenAlex, Liwen Lv has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 373 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 8 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 3 papers in Polymers and Plastics. Recurrent topics in Liwen Lv's work include Supercapacitor Materials and Fabrication (8 papers), Advanced battery technologies research (8 papers) and Advancements in Battery Materials (4 papers). Liwen Lv is often cited by papers focused on Supercapacitor Materials and Fabrication (8 papers), Advanced battery technologies research (8 papers) and Advancements in Battery Materials (4 papers). Liwen Lv collaborates with scholars based in China. Liwen Lv's co-authors include Zhongai Hu, Yi Zhou, Yuying Yang, Yuanyuan He, Shanshan Li, Lijie Hou, Xiaotong Wang, Zhongai Hu, Yandong Xie and Ning An and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Power Sources, Journal of Colloid and Interface Science and Electrochimica Acta.
